dos编程是用什么语言
-
DOS(Disk Operating System,磁盘操作系统)编程使用的语言主要是汇编语言和批处理脚本语言。DOS是一种老旧的操作系统,于1981年被微软公司推出,用于个人计算机。在DOS时代,由于计算机资源有限,需要使用一种高效的编程语言来开发应用程序。
汇编语言是一种低级语言,与计算机硬件直接相关。它允许开发者直接操作计算机的内存、寄存器和其他硬件设备。汇编语言在DOS编程中被广泛使用,因为它能够提供最高的执行速度和对硬件的最大控制。
另一种常用的DOS编程语言是批处理脚本语言,也称为批处理文件。批处理脚本语言允许开发者通过编写一系列命令来自动化任务。这在DOS时代非常有用,因为它允许开发者批量执行命令,而不需要手动逐个输入命令。
除了汇编语言和批处理脚本语言,开发者在DOS编程时还可以使用一些其他的高级编程语言,如C语言和Pascal语言等。这些语言提供了更高层次的抽象和更丰富的功能,同时也可以在DOS下编译和运行。
总的来说,DOS编程主要使用汇编语言和批处理脚本语言,但也可以使用其他高级语言。根据开发者的需求和应用程序的复杂性选择合适的编程语言。
1年前 -
DOS编程主要使用的是汇编语言(Assembly Language)。汇编语言是一种低级语言,与机器语言直接对应,可以直接操作计算机的硬件资源。在DOS环境下,汇编语言可以实现对内存、寄存器、I/O设备等底层资源的直接控制和操作。
汇编语言在DOS编程中的应用较为广泛,可以实现各种功能和任务,例如:
- 文件操作:通过读写文件的指令,可以在DOS中实现文件的创建、打开、读取、写入、关闭等操作。
- 内存操作:可以使用汇编语言直接访问和操作内存,进行数据的读取、写入和拷贝等操作。
- 系统调用:可以通过汇编语言调用DOS提供的系统功能和服务,如键盘输入、屏幕输出等。
- 硬件控制:使用汇编语言可以直接操作计算机硬件设备,如显示器、键盘、串口等,实现与外部设备的通信和控制。
- 程序控制:汇编语言可以实现各种流程控制和逻辑判断,如循环、条件判断、子程序调用等,用于控制程序的执行流程。
除了汇编语言,还可以使用其他高级语言进行DOS编程,如C语言、Pascal等。这些高级语言可以编译生成与DOS兼容的可执行文件,并通过调用汇编语言编写的库函数,实现更方便的DOS编程。
1年前 -
DOS(磁盘操作系统)编程是使用汇编语言进行的。汇编语言是一种低级的编程语言,与计算机的指令集架构密切相关。在DOS编程中,程序员需要手动编写机器指令,以完成特定的任务。
1年前